NAZI PLAN REVEALED

SELLING SPOILS OF WAR AMERICAN CONSPIRACY (Reed. Jan. 30, 10 a.m.) NEW YORK, Jan. 29. A bizarre scheme whereby German agents sought to realise on millions pf dollars’ worth of diamonds looted from Antwerp and Brussels was recounted to-day when four men and a New York Corporation were indicted with a conspiracy for dumping loot and spoils of war. Part of .the plan consisted of an elaborate code designed to deceive the British censorship. Thus, when it was no longer advisable to ship diamonds via Russia, a message, “Aunt Kate dying fast.” meant “Peace with Russia dying fast.” The defendants named were the Pioneer Import Corporation, Werner von Clemm, its president—he said he was a cousin of Herr von Ribbentrop—Carl von Clemm, Ernest Cermer, and Carlos Hoeptfner.
